A MEISSEN FIGURE OF A PUTTO RIDING A DOLPHIN
CIRCA 1750, FAINT BLUE CROSSED SWORDS MARK, MODELED BY J.J. KÄNDLER
The winged boy wearing turquoise and pink drapery, seated side-saddle on the back of a large dolphin and blowing a shell horn
4¾ in. (12 cm.) high
Provenance
Anonymous sale; Sotheby's, New York, 25 October 1991, lot 294.
Lot Essay
See Len and Yvonne Adams, Meissen Portrait Figures, London, 1987, p. 87 for another example of the model and its pair, sold Sotheby's, London, 19 October 1976, lot 62.
